The ingredients needed to make Mike's Tropical Spicy Salsa:
  1. Prepare ● For The Fruits & Vegetables [all extra firm & fresh]
  2. Prepare 2 LG Chopped Mangos [peeled - deseeded]
  3. Get 2 Cups Chopped Strawberries
  4. Take 1 Cup Chopped Pineapple
  5. Prepare 1/2 Cup Chopped Nectarines
  6. Make ready 2 LG Jalapeno Peppers [deseeded]
  7. Take 2 Habenero Peppers [deseeded - or 1 tsp dried]
  8. Make ready 1/3 Cup Fine Chopped Green Onions
  9. Get 1/3 Cup Fine Chopped Vidalia Onions
  10. Prepare 1/3 Cup Fine Chopped Red Onions
  11. Get 1 Cup Cilantro Leaves [loose packed]
  12. Prepare 1/4 Cup Fine Chopped Celery
  13. Take 2 LG Chopped Avocados [added to salsa only before serving]
  14. Make ready 1 LG Lime Juiced [deseeded]
  15. Prepare 1 LG Lemon Juiced [deseeded]
  16. Prepare ● For The Seasonings
  17. Make ready 1/2 tsp Fresh Ground Black Pepper
  18. Take 3 Dashes Red Pepper Flakes
  19. Get 1 tbsp Honey [optional]
  20. Get 1/2 tsp Sea Salt
  21. Get ● For The Sides/Options [fresh - as needed]
  22. Take Cinnamon Tortilla Chips
  23. Prepare Small 6" Flour Tortillas
  24. Prepare Toasted Naan Bread
  25. Make ready Regular Tortilla Chips
  26. Take Lime Tortilla Chips
  27. Prepare Lemon Wedges
  28. Make ready Lime Wedges
Instructions to make Mike's Tropical Spicy Salsa:
  1. Fine chop all ingredients.
  2. Add seasonings and gently mix. Refrigerate.
  3. Blend salsa if you'd like some additional longevity.
  4. Or, leave salsa whole but use chilled within the first 2 days.
  5. Some serving options.
  6. Homemade cinnamon tortilla chips pictured.
  7. Serve chilled with the Sides/Options listed above. Enjoy!
